#!/bin/bash
# Nginx WAF AI Setup Script
set -e
echo "🚀 Setting up Nginx WAF AI system..."
# Create necessary directories
echo "📁 Creating directories..."
mkdir -p config data models logs examples/waf_rules
# Install Python dependencies
echo "📦 Installing dependencies..."
if command -v python3 &> /dev/null; then
python3 -m pip install -r requirements.txt
else
echo "❌ Python 3 is required. Please install Python 3.8+ and try again."
exit 1
fi
# Generate initial configuration
echo "⚙️ Generating configuration..."
python3 cli.py init-config --config-file config/waf_ai_config.json
# Create example nginx nodes configuration
echo "🖥️ Creating example nginx nodes configuration..."
cat > config/nginx_nodes_example.json << 'EOF'
[
{
"node_id": "nginx-local",
"hostname": "localhost",
"ssh_host": "127.0.0.1",
"ssh_port": 22,
"ssh_username": "nginx",
"ssh_key_path": "~/.ssh/id_rsa",
"nginx_config_path": "/etc/nginx/conf.d",
"nginx_reload_command": "sudo systemctl reload nginx",
"api_endpoint": "http://localhost:8080"
}
]
EOF
# Create sample training data
echo "🤖 Creating sample training data..."
cat > data/sample_training_data.json << 'EOF'
[
{
"timestamp": "2024-01-01T10:00:00Z",
"method": "GET",
"url": "/login?id=1' OR '1'='1",
"headers_count": 5,
"body_length": 0,
"source_ip": "192.168.1.100",
"user_agent": "sqlmap/1.0",
"content_length": 0,
"has_suspicious_headers": false,
"url_length": 25,
"contains_sql_patterns": true,
"contains_xss_patterns": false
},
{
"timestamp": "2024-01-01T10:01:00Z",
"method": "POST",
"url": "/comment",
"headers_count": 6,
"body_length": 50,
"source_ip": "192.168.1.101",
"user_agent": "Mozilla/5.0",
"content_length": 50,
"has_suspicious_headers": true,
"url_length": 8,
"contains_sql_patterns": false,
"contains_xss_patterns": true
},
{
"timestamp": "2024-01-01T10:02:00Z",
"method": "GET",
"url": "/search?q=normal+query",
"headers_count": 4,
"body_length": 0,
"source_ip": "192.168.1.102",
"user_agent": "Mozilla/5.0",
"content_length": 0,
"has_suspicious_headers": false,
"url_length": 23,
"contains_sql_patterns": false,
"contains_xss_patterns": false
}
]
EOF
cat > data/sample_labels.json << 'EOF'
[
"sql_injection",
"xss_attack",
"normal"
]
EOF
# Create example nginx configuration
echo "🔧 Creating example nginx configuration..."
cat > examples/nginx.conf << 'EOF'
events {
worker_connections 1024;
}
http {
include /etc/nginx/mime.types;
default_type application/octet-stream;
log_format main '$remote_addr - $remote_user [$time_local] "$request" '
'$status $body_bytes_sent "$http_referer" '
'"$http_user_agent" "$http_x_forwarded_for"';
access_log /var/log/nginx/access.log main;
error_log /var/log/nginx/error.log;
# Include WAF rules
include /etc/nginx/conf.d/*.conf;
server {
listen 80;
server_name _;
location / {
return 200 "Hello from nginx with WAF protection\n";
add_header Content-Type text/plain;
}
location /api/status {
access_log off;
return 200 "nginx is running\n";
add_header Content-Type text/plain;
}
location /api/traffic-logs {
# Mock endpoint for traffic logs
return 200 '[]';
add_header Content-Type application/json;
}
}
}
EOF
# Create example systemd service
echo "🔄 Creating systemd service example..."
cat > examples/nginx-waf-ai.service << 'EOF'
[Unit]
Description=Nginx WAF AI Service
After=network.target
[Service]
Type=simple
User=nginx-waf-ai
WorkingDirectory=/opt/nginx-waf-ai
ExecStart=/usr/bin/python3 cli.py serve
Restart=always
RestartSec=10
Environment=PYTHONPATH=/opt/nginx-waf-ai
Environment=WAF_AI_LOG_LEVEL=INFO
[Install]
WantedBy=multi-user.target
EOF
# Create development environment file
echo "🔬 Creating development environment..."
cat > .env.development << 'EOF'
# Development environment configuration
WAF_AI_HOST=0.0.0.0
WAF_AI_PORT=8000
WAF_AI_DEBUG=true
WAF_AI_LOG_LEVEL=DEBUG
# ML Configuration
WAF_AI_MODEL_PATH=models/waf_model.joblib
WAF_AI_THREAT_THRESHOLD=-0.5
WAF_AI_CONFIDENCE_THRESHOLD=0.8
# Traffic Collection
WAF_AI_COLLECTION_INTERVAL=1
WAF_AI_MAX_REQUESTS=1000
# Rule Management
WAF_AI_RULE_EXPIRY=1
WAF_AI_MAX_RULES=50
WAF_AI_OPTIMIZE_RULES=true
# Nginx Management
WAF_AI_NGINX_CONFIG_PATH=./examples/waf_rules
WAF_AI_NGINX_RELOAD=echo "Would reload nginx"
WAF_AI_DEPLOY_TIMEOUT=10
EOF
echo "✅ Setup completed successfully!"
echo ""
echo "📋 Next steps:"
echo "1. Review and customize config/waf_ai_config.json"
echo "2. Update config/nginx_nodes_example.json with your nginx nodes"
echo "3. Train the ML model: python3 cli.py train -d data/sample_training_data.json -l data/sample_labels.json"
echo "4. Start the API server: python3 cli.py serve"
echo "5. Or use Docker: docker-compose up -d"
echo ""
echo "📚 Documentation: See README.md for detailed usage instructions"
echo "🔧 Development: Source .env.development for development environment variables"
